Construction and Practice of Formative Evaluation System for Basic Practice Teaching of Nursing
WEI Chun, LU Yunhong, HUANG Yanju, LI Yingjuan

Objective
To construct the formative evaluation system of basic practical teaching of nursing and explore its application effect.
Method
Construct an evaluation system, using“not violating operational principles”as the assessment standard for student mutual evaluation, and conduct post class evaluation in the form of video assignments. Randomly select 74 students as the experimental group and 74 students as the control group from students of the undergraduate nursing major. The experimental group was evaluated using a formative evaluation system, while the control group was evaluated using a summative evaluation method. Compare the final exam scores of two groups of students and their feedback on the evaluation results.
Result
The final skill assessment scores of the experimental group students in the fourth and fifth semesters were higher than those of the control group, and the difference between the two groups was statistically significant (
P
<0.05); Comparing the feedback of two groups of students on the evaluation results, the difference was statistically significant (
P
<0.05).
Conclusion
This evaluation system is operable and helps students improve practical skills and comprehensive abilities.

Application of CBL Combined with PBL Teaching Model in Clinical Probation Teaching of Burn Surgery
GAO Xingxin, WU Yajun, ZHONG Chaoyi, CAO Yuan, LI Dehui

Objective
To explore the application effect of CBL combined with PBL model in clinical probation teaching of burn surgery.
Methods
From January 2023 to December 2023, 64 undergraduate students majoring in clinical medicine undergoing clinical probation in department of burn surgery of The First Affiliated Hospital of Guangxi Medical University were chosen for the study. They were split into two groups using a random number table method: 32 in the experimental group (CBL combined with PBL teaching) and 32 in the control group (traditional teaching). The study compared exam scores, practical skills, teaching satisfaction, and other metrics between the two groups.
Results
The theoretical knowledge, practical operation,and teaching satisfaction scores in the experimental group were significantly higher than those in the control group, with a statistically significant difference (
P
<0.05).
Conclusions
The application of CBL combined with PBL teaching model in clinical probation teaching of burn surgery can improve the scores of theoretical examination and the level of practical operation, and the students'satisfaction with teaching is relatively high.

Exploration and Practice of “6S Management” in Pharmaceutical Production Training Base
HUANG Xinbi, ZHAO Binbin, PAN Wenhui

Addressing issues such as imperfect management of experimental training equipment, unreasonable layout of training room spaces, and poor hygiene conditions in our school's pharmaceutical production training base, this paper explores the application of the“6S management”theory, including sorting, tidying, cleaning, standardizing, disciplining, and sustaining, to guide the daily work of the pharmaceutical production training base. It aims to improve personnel literacy, emphasize laboratory safety, and solve teaching and management problems. The implementation of this approach has enhanced the image of the training base, ensured laboratory safety, and highlighted the effectiveness of the training base.
